Additional allowances are calculated in the following way:

Council Allowance  6%   of top of Scale Base Salary
Senior Teacher I  5%   of top of Scale Base Salary
Senior Teacher II  10%   of top of Scale Base Salary
Senior Teacher III  15%   of top of Scale Base Salary
Head of Subject  10%   of top of Scale Base Salary
Head of Department  20%   of top of Scale Base Salary
Head of House (Pastoral)  20%   of top of Scale Base Salary
Superannuation  10.5%   of total Salary


The School Council allowance of 30% of the Promotion Allowance ($4,399) is provided in recognition of the responsibilities of all members of the teaching staff, over and above the involvement normally expected of a teacher in a school of this kind. This allowance applies to all teachers in addition to their respective base level salaries.

In addition to this remuneration, all academic staff are provided with access to their own phone and voice mail, internet access and email, and full-time academic staff are provided with a laptop computer.

Three levels of Senior Teaching status exist within the School. Such status is awarded to teachers who undergo agreed appraisal processes and who are not a part of the administrative elements of School life. Senior Teacher status is awarded for three years and is reviewed annually by the Head of Department, in consultation with the Director of Staff Development and the Director of Studies.

The Senior Teacher is one who is rewarded for quality practice that directly affects student outcomes.

Senior Teacher Level 1

The fundamental requirement for appointment to ST1 classification is continuous exemplary classroom practice. It is the responsibility of the applicant to demonstrate that exemplary standards of teaching and learning are being achieved by means of a professional portfolio. The contents of the portfolio will be discussed at a viva held at the end of the review process.

Senior Teacher Level 2

The award of the ST2 classification is dependent upon the criteria for ST1 being maintained and the substantial involvement of the applicant as an innovative practitioner within his or her subject area. The applicant will produce a portfolio that demonstrates this innovation and a viva will be held at the end of the review process.

Senior Teacher Level 3

It is the responsibility of the applicant to demonstrate that the requirements for Senior Teacher 3 have been achieved by means of a professional portfolio in which their commitment to research and academic leadership is clearly evident. It is recognised that much of the material incorporated for the award of ST1 and ST2 is still relevant to the award of ST3. At a Viva held at the end of the review process the applicant must clearly demonstrate that he or she has fulfills the role of an academic advocate / mentor within the School.

Healthy Lifestyle Support

Christ Church Grammar School's holistic healthy lifestyle programme provides the following medical checks and services free to all teaching and support staff: 

  • annual cholesterol check
  • annual flu vaccination
  • full fitness test every three years
  • access to the gym and pool
  • access (six free consultations) to Anglicare's Kinway counselling service.
